The Graduate Theory of International Affairs is designed to equip students with all the skills required for learning emerging topics in international, strategic and political events. Students will learn to critically analyse international events and international policies through a diverse array of areas and research how topics like globalisation, development, democratisation, terrorism, human security, war and battle drive political improvements from the Asia Pacific region and across the world. This elastic, 1-year (fulltime ) postgraduate qualification enables students to progress their own career in a wide selection of occupations such as: diplomacy, foreign affairs, defence, international security, journalism, government, and global business.

A Bachelor degree or international equivalent with a minimum GPA of 4/7.
